Kasprzyk" ], "comment": "9 pages, 4 tables, 3 figures", "journal": "Journal of Symbolic Computation, 51 (2013), 55-62", "doi": "10.1016/j.jsc.2012.07.001", "categories": [ "math.CO", "cs.IT", "math.IT" ], "abstract": "We describe two different approaches to making systematic classifications of plane lattice polygons, and recover the toric codes they generate, over small fields, where these match or exceed the best known minimum distance. This includes a [36,19,12]-code over F_7 whose minimum distance 12 exceeds that of all previously known codes.", "revisions": [ { "version": "v1", "updated": "2012-04-01T17:27:13.000Z" } ], "analyses": { "subjects": [ "14G50", "52B20", "14M25" ], "keywords": [ "toric codes", "small polygons", "minimum distance", "plane lattice polygons", "making systematic classifications" ], "tags": [ "journal article" ], "note": { "typesetting": "TeX", "pages": 9, "language": "en", "license": "arXiv", "status": "editable", "adsabs": "2012arXiv1204.0248B" } } }
